log: Set default logging level to INFO.
[matthijs/projects/backupninja.git] / src / backupninja
index df7d3c5bd5441376399d3790313858daaa39da87..e351c62acd9afd171be82135dc554d74e2b8145e 100755 (executable)
@@ -27,6 +27,8 @@ import logging
 import sys
 
 from backupninja.log import setup_logging
+from backupninja import config
+from backupninja import action
 
 log = logging.getLogger()
 
@@ -46,8 +48,15 @@ def main(argv):
     setup_logging(options)
 
     # Load config file
+    global_conf = config.get_global_config(options)
+    if global_conf is None:
+        # Error was already logged
+        return 1
+
     # Process command
-    parser.print_help()
+    action.run_all_actions(options, global_conf)
+
+    return 0
 
 if __name__ == '__main__':
     sys.exit(main(sys.argv))